Inter Milan’s interest in Hector Fort appears unlikely to lead anywhere, with the Barcelona youngster entirely focused on returning from injury and fighting for a starting role at the Camp Nou next season.
According to Sport, via FCInter1908, the 2006-born defender knows nothing of Inter’s interest and has no desire to leave Barcelona.
His contract runs until 2029, Elche hold no purchase option, and his heart remains firmly with the Catalan club.
Fort joined Elche on loan because opportunities under Hansi Flick were limited. He needed competitive football and the chance to grow.
However, his ambitions have not changed in the slightest.
“He left with the sole purpose of returning and becoming part of Barcelona’s squad next season,” Sport write.
Furthermore, the defender is currently focused entirely on his comeback from a lengthy shoulder injury.
He wants to use the remaining month and a half of the season to rediscover his best form before heading back to Barcelona.
Therefore, Inter’s interest, which emerged as a possible component of any Bastoni deal, finds no reciprocation from the player himself.
Indeed, Sport acknowledge that the attention from Inter may be flattering. But Fort’s focus is singular and his loyalty to Barcelona is unwavering.
